  • We have a requirement in jira wherein we want to configure a mailbox in such a way that whenever any jira task is created for our project it automatically assigns the ticket to mailbox from where we can pick the ticket and assign to somebody

How is this possible to configure for our project in jira. Because so far we only know that we can configure mailbox for tickets which get created in jira once emails are sent to that mailbox addess.But as i mentioned here we have exactly the reverse requirement. It does sound like a JEMH type of configuration. Have the workflow send a mail to the mailbox via JEMH and when someone picks up the ticket they can reply with the correct parameters to assign the ticket to themselves (or another user)
